Machine Learning. Ensemble methods – Stacking.

Multiple machine learning algorithms could be used in the same model to improve the prediction obtained by any of the algorithms used on its own. This is also known as an ensemble method. Machine Learning. Hyperparameter Tuning.

In machine learning, a suitable model has to be first chosen for the fitting of a particular dataset. However, the choice of a suitable model is not the end of the story.
